My 3-year-old is beginning to show interest in the computer. Does anyone know any Web sites that are age-appropriate for toddlers/preschoolers?
So far we've checked out PlayhouseDisney.com, of course. And a friend told me about www.buildyourwildself.com/, which is sponsored by the New York Zoos and Aquarium. |

We like www.enchantedlearning.com and also Noggin's website. Enchanted Learning is free, Noggin's basic site is free but they also have a subscription service...I believe Playhouse Disney has both as well. We also check out software from the library and my 3 year old LOVES it...especially Reader Rabbit and Jumpstart. They have fun games and stories. Hope this helps
Oh and my daughter started on the computer when she was about 10 months (my hubby is an IT guy..haha) and she is 7 now and awesome on it...she can do her own research and all kinds of stuff...supervised of course |
